Numerous staff members may not be fully mindful of their legal rights, understanding these rights is essential in passing through workplace discrimination. Staff members are shielded under different laws that forbid discrimination based on race, sex, age, disability, and various other personal features. Understanding of these defenses empowers individuals to identify biased methods in their workplace and motivates them to take activity.
Furthermore, workers deserve to report discrimination without worry of revenge, a significant facet of fostering a risk-free workplace. This right is frequently overlooked, leaving numerous reluctant to talk out against oppressions. Workers need to be conscious of the procedures available for submitting problems, whether with interior firm networks or outside firms like the Equal Employment Possibility Compensation (EEOC) By understanding their rights, workers can better support on their own and add to a more equitable workplace.

When navigating workplace discrimination claims, efficient proof gathering is necessary for establishing the toughness of a situation. People should start by documenting instances of discrimination, including days, times, locations, and any kind of witnesses present. Gathering pertinent interactions, such as emails or message messages, can also supply important context. disability lawyer. Keeping an individual journal of experiences might help in monitoring patterns of discriminatory behavior. It is advisable to collect efficiency testimonials and various other work records that sustain claims of diverse treatment. Additionally, seeking advice from coworkers who might have witnessed the discrimination can reinforce the situation. Understanding the legal standards that control workplace discrimination cases is essential for individuals seeking justice. These standards differ by jurisdiction yet generally incorporate government, state, and neighborhood laws that ban discrimination based upon safeguarded features such as race, gender, age, and handicap. Claimants should show that they experienced unfavorable work activities encouraged by these elements. Key legal structures, consisting of the Civil Rights Act and the Americans with Disabilities Act, lay out the rights of employees and the responsibilities of companies. Additionally, the burden of proof often lies with the plaintiff to establish a prima facie case. Submitting a grievance for office discrimination involves a number of crucial steps that have to be carried out with precision. People need to collect appropriate proof, consisting of papers, emails, and witness declarations that validate their cases. Next off, they ought to acquaint themselves with the certain procedures needed by their company's policies or state and federal laws. This usually includes adhering to due dates and submitting problems to the appropriate entities, such as the Equal Job Opportunity Commission (EEOC) A work lawyer can give very useful guidance, making certain that all required details is included which the grievance is mounted effectively. Exactly how can a staff member effectively work out negotiations and settlement after experiencing office discrimination? Engaging an employment attorney can considerably boost the negotiation process. An experienced lawyer recognizes the nuances of discrimination situations and can examine the situation's value based on evidence, psychological distress, lost wages, and future earning capacity.Prep work is key; the staff member must put together all appropriate evidence and verbalize clear assumptions for wanted outcomes. The attorney can assist in preparing a convincing demand letter, outlining the facts and legal basis for the claim.
During negotiations, it is important to remain expert and open to dialogue, as this can cultivate a much more positive environment for negotiation. An employment lawyer can also advise on counteroffers and aid navigate intricate discussions with the company or their reps. Eventually, the goal is to get to a fair negotiation that effectively compensates the employee for their experiences while preventing protracted lawsuits.

Just How Much Does Hiring a Work Attorney Usually Price?
Working with an employment attorney commonly sets you back between $150 and $500 per hour, depending upon the attorney's experience and location. Some might use flat fees, while others could work with a backup basis, charging just upon winning the instance.Can I Still File a Case if I Stop My Job?
Yes, a person can still file an instance after stopping their job, offered the discrimination occurred throughout their work. It is vital to comply with submitting deadlines and collect pertinent proof to sustain the claim.What if My Employer Retaliates After I Report Discrimination?
